Srinagar, Jan 27 (KNO): Amid prevailing inclement weather conditions and forecast of widespread light to moderate rain and snowfall across Kashmir, including Srinagar district, authorities on Tuesday issued an advisory, urging residents to avoid unnecessary movement.
The advisory, according to the news agency—Kashmir News Observer (KNO), states that the public has been asked to remain vigilant and stay indoors until January 31, venturing out only in cases of absolute necessity.
Tourists, local Shikara Wallas, sand miners and others operating on Dal Lake, River Jhelum and other water bodies have been strictly advised against crossing or operating without first verifying prevailing conditions and the safety status of these water bodies.
In case of emergencies, residents can contact the District Emergency Operation Centre (DEOC), Srinagar, at 9103998355, 9103998356, 9103998357, or the Police Control Room (PCR) at 0194-2477567.
JOINT INSPECTION BY SRINAGAR DISTRICT & MUNICIPAL AUTHORITIES
As a proactive measure, the district and municipal administration conducted a comprehensive joint inspection of key essential establishments, focusing on major healthcare institutions and critical road networks.
“The inspection covered Lal Ded Maternity Hospital, SMHS Hospital and major city roads including Boulevard Road, Gupkar Road and areas via Dargah Hazratbal. Officers assessed snow clearance operations, dewatering arrangements and the availability of essential services to ensure uninterrupted functioning of critical facilities,” the officials said.
The team was led by Additional Deputy Commissioner Srinagar and included officials from Srinagar Municipal Corporation, PWD (R&B) and the Civil and Mechanical Divisions.
Special attention was given to mechanical installations supporting hospital operations. The team also visited the Mechanical Division Control Room at Shalteng to assess operational readiness.
The inspection was conducted under the overall supervision of Deputy Commissioner Srinagar Akshay Labroo and Commissioner SMC Faz Lul Haseeb, as part of a coordinated strategy to maintain essential services, safeguard public convenience and ensure readiness during adverse weather conditions.
Officials have urged residents to cooperate with administrative directives, exercise caution and remain alert during the ongoing inclement weather—(KNO)
